A state highway patrol chase ended in a crash Saturday night at a Cleveland gas station. The pursuit began about 10:30 p.m. after a trooper attempted a traffic stop on Interstate 90 westbound on Sunday, the patrol said. A Chevy Blazer was driving 80 mph in a 60 mph zone, and the driver of the Blazer pulled off into the right berm when he was stopped. As the trooper walked toward the Blazer, the driver took off. The trooper then initiated the pursuit. The chase continued after the Blazer exited the highway at East 55th Street, the patrol said. It ended when the Blazer's driver tried to turn right onto St. Clair Avenue from East 55th Street but turned too far and flipped the truck. The truck struck a car that was sitting at a gas pump. No gas pumps at the station were hit, the patrol said.
